The tour features a stoppage at Helsinki Cathedral, where a brief 5-minute visit offers photo opportunities and some additional guiding. The exterior architecture of the cathedral and its prominent position in the city make it a must-see. While admission tickets are not included, the photo moments are well worth the quick stop.
Next, the tuk-tuk passes by the Jugend-style Railway Station building, one of the most beautiful examples of art nouveau architecture in Europe. Travelers enjoy these passing views, which showcase Helsinki’s architectural diversity.
A highlight is the new landmark at Töölö Bay Park, the wooden and modern library building, recognized as a distinctive addition to Helsinki’s skyline. The tour also includes a drive-by of the Orthodox Cathedral, providing a glimpse into the city’s diverse religious architecture.
